Browserless
Browserless provides managed headless Chrome clusters in the cloud, fully compatible with Puppeteer, Playwright, and Selenium without server overhead.
Apify
Apify is a full-featured cloud web scraping and data automation platform featuring prebuilt Actors, scheduling, and custom crawler hosting.
📊 Comparison Table
| Feature | Browserless | Apify |
|---|---|---|
| Starting Price/mo | $59 | $49★ Cheaper |
| Pricing Model | monthly_sub | credits |
| JS Rendering | ✅ | ✅ |
| CAPTCHA Bypass | ❌ | ✅ |
| Residential Proxies | ❌ | ✅ |
| Free Tier | ✅ | ✅ |
| Base Concurrency | 10 threads | 25 threads★ Higher |
| SDK & Languages | Python, Node.js, JavaScript, TypeScript, cURL | Python, Node.js, JavaScript, TypeScript |
